What is Presque Isle Medical Technologies?
Presque Isle Medical Technologies operates at the intersection of advanced engineering and patient-centric healthcare. With a legacy spanning over four decades, the organization specializes in the development and deployment of innovative prosthetic and orthotic solutions. Their market differentiation is anchored in a mobile-first service architecture, which significantly improves accessibility for patients requiring specialized care. The company is particularly noted for its expertise in pediatric orthotics and the integration of cutting-edge 3D imaging technologies, such as those utilized in their cranial remolding helmet programs. By prioritizing mobility and independence, the firm has established itself as a critical provider in the rehabilitative medical landscape.
